Output 1d8f8eac3aff95e594fcbb74332892ee433d80f9d3aca8e8b583893059e6a9ea:2

value
10586000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3fe294bf9cd76bc86c4c753a3d86222c084d0a9 OP_EQUAL
address
3Ge8YFSwZfkoL8X4DdC5GiQUBHWaKY4YWh
transaction
1d8f8eac3aff95e594fcbb74332892ee433d80f9d3aca8e8b583893059e6a9ea
confirmations
155436
spent
true